The fore and mizzen masts of the 3-masted topsail schooner Sir Winston Churchill (1966) in a shed alongside the East Branch Dock in Tilbury Docks, Essex, during her annual refit. They are supported on timber palletts and 4-wheeled trolleys. Negative numbers P50605 to P50630 were taken on the same occasion.
